180 Los Angeles and Expedia continue their wonderful "Find Yours" campaign, which seeks to bring the travel category beyond low airfare and cheap deals, through a series of short films that chronicle physical and emotional journeys.

"Find Your Strength," directed by David Adam Roth at Boxer Films is the latest installment, created in collaboration with the St. Jude Children's Hospital. It follows Maggie, a cancer survivor who travels around the country speaking about the hospital and her own experience with the disease. She centers her talk on Odie, a young boy who became her best friend during her time at the hospital, who lost his life battling against cancer, and who asked that she continue the fight by spreading the message about St. Jude's free medical care for adolescent cancer patients, regardless of their means.

St. Jude's historically has been known to rely on brand alliances to further its message, and 180 L.A. counted both Expedia and the hospital as clients for the touching film, which contains hardly any Expedia branding. And like the previous film in the campaign, "Find Your Understanding," it focuses on the journey that the protagonist takes.
